Medical Term:

Sarcomastigophora

Pronunciation: sar′kō-mas′ti-gof′ŏ-ră

Definition: A phylum of the subkingdom Protozoa characterized by flagella, pseudopodia, or both types of locomotory organelles; includes both the flagellates (subphylum Mastigophora) and the amebae (subphylum Sarcodina) in a single large assemblage.

[sarco- + G. mastix (mastig-), whip, + phoros, to bear]
